You can remove the finish with mineral spirits or a deglosser.
Citristrip is a good stripper than you can live with the scent if you are working on this indoors.
Whatever stripper you use, make sure you let it cure according to the directions because if it dries that is a big mess.
Make sure to protect your floors underneath.
I used a plastic scraper when I did mine. Scrape in the direction of the wood grain.
